In 1686, Marguerite GAUTHIER entered the world in Montréal, , Quebec, Canada, born to Mathurin Nicolas Gauthier And Nicole Philippeau. Marguerite GAUTHIER married Andre Langlois Dit Lachapelle, and had children including Pierre Langlois Lachapelle. Marguerite GAUTHIER passed away in 1767 in Repentigny.
